John Wren wrote: | haven't really followed this story. any reason why we should be excited by this prospect? |
He's tall (over 210cm) and quick (possibly the quickest AFL player ever at his height). The downside is that he's an American who's never played the game.
Also, this is the first time clubs have competed for an international signing, and only clubs who had been overseas to the tryouts were allowed to bid (5 clubs I think). So, we have finally landed a big fish. _________________ Well done boys! |
